What Market Sizing Actually Is
A market sizing question asks you to estimate a number you cannot look up: the size of a market, the volume sold in a year, the quantity of something in a place. The question tests one ability: Can you derive a reasonable estimate for a number (e.g., units sold) using a logical approach, breaking the problem into smaller pieces you can reason about.
That is the whole game. Nobody expects the right answer to three decimal places. As we tell every candidate, the process matters more than the end result. A clean structure with sensible assumptions beats a lucky number every time.
Where Market Sizing Really Shows Up In The Case Interview
Here is the thing most prep material gets wrong. It treats market sizing as its own exam, worth hundreds of dedicated reps. In reality, a standalone "size this market" question is one of the least common formats at the top firms.
Market sizing appears in roughly a quarter of first round MBB interviews, but usually inside a bigger case, not as a separate stand-alone question. Most often, it is a sub-question when the interviewer wants to push you. Or it turns up as the maths part of a market entry case ("before we decide whether to enter, how big is this market?"), or as one calculation inside a broader problem. McKinsey, running an interviewer-led format, will rarely ever hand you a pure market sizing question and nothing else. Bain leans on explicit market sizing a little more than the others, but even there it is often one step in a longer case.
And most importantly, it’s always in the context of a case. A question like “How many golf balls fit in a school bus?” will never come up.
Think back to a normal case. Our own renewable energy case asks the candidate to estimate the wind and solar potential of an island from a handful of data points. That is market sizing. It is just not labelled as such, and it does not arrive as a cute brain teaser. It is the same muscle (i.e., structure the number and break it down into pieces, estimate the inputs, sanity check the result), used in service of an actual business decision.
The takeaway: build the skill, but keep it in proportion. The candidate who has done 200 golf-ball guesstimates and 5 full cases is much worse prepared than the one who has done 30 full cases, because the second one has practised market sizing every time a case needed it implicitly, alongside everything else that actually gets tested.
Why Market Sizing Still Matters
If it is rarely a standalone question, why bother at all? Because the skills underneath it are exactly the skills a case tests everywhere else.
A good market sizing forces you to structure a problem logically (the same skill as building an issue tree), do quick conceptual maths without a calculator, make sensible business assumptions, and land on a clear answer. Those are four of the core things interviewers score. So practising market sizing is really practising the fundamentals in a compact form. That is why it is worth doing, and also why you do not need to prepare separately from your case prep.
How to Size Any Market: The Method
Here is the repeatable approach. It works for a market, a guesstimate, or a sizing step buried inside a case.

1. Clarify what you are estimating.
Pin down the exact number, the unit, the geography, and the timeframe before you touch any maths. "Cars sold in the US" means new cars, per year, in the United States. Getting this wrong is the fastest way to waste four minutes on the wrong number.
2. Pick top-down or bottom-up.
Top-down starts from a big anchor (usually a population figure) and filters down by who actually buys and how often. It is the most common approach and the right default for consumer markets. Bottom-up starts from a single unit (one store, one customer, one machine) and scales up. A strong move is to name your choice out loud: "I will go top-down, and if useful I can sanity check bottom-up afterwards." That signals flexibility and rigour.
3. Build the equation.
Break the number into a short chain of drivers you can actually estimate, and segment only where it changes the answer. Keep it MECE, but keep it simple. Two or three levels is usually plenty.
4. Plug in the few numbers you must know, estimate the rest.
Some inputs you can reason out (what share of people own a car). One or two you simply have to know (the population of the US). For everything you estimate, sanity check it against your own life. You know roughly how many people around you own a car, so your assumption should not be wildly off.
5. Round hard, then give the "so what."
Use round numbers throughout so the mental maths stays clean and easy for you, then finish with a one-sentence read of the result. Never recite the number and stop. Say what it means, or whether it looks sensible, the way a consultant would.
Worked Example: Cars Sold in the US Each Year
Let us run the classic. The goal is new cars sold in the US per year, and we will go top-down.

Start with the population of the US, which is about 340 million. This is a number you simply have to know, at least roughly. If you say 10 million you are hopelessly low, if you say a billion you are hopelessly high, but 340 million or around 300 million is fine.
Now, what share of people own a car? Children under 16 do not. Many people in big cities do not need one. Some households share. Some elderly people no longer drive. Call it half. That gives roughly 170 million cars on the road.
But those are not all bought in a single year. They get replaced over the life of a car, which is maybe 10 years. So the cars sold each year are roughly the total on the road divided by the average lifetime:
170 million ÷ 10 ≈ about 17 million new cars a year.
Now the "so what": that looks sensible, and it is. Actual US new vehicle sales run around 15 to 16 million a year. Every input we used was a little rough, and the answer still landed in the right ballpark. That is the whole point. A clean structure with honest, rounded assumptions gets you a defensible number, even when none of the inputs is exact.
The Handful of Facts You Actually Need to Know
Logic only takes you so far. At some point you have to plug in a real number, and a few of these you cannot deduce. The good news is the list is short.

The essentials: world population (about 8 billion), the US (about 340 million), China and India (about 1.4 billion each), the country you are interviewing in, and roughly the other big economies near you. On top of that, keep a rough sense of a few exchange rates, so you know whether a price sounds high or low, and a basic feel for metric versus imperial (what a mile is, what a kilogram is).
You do not need the population of every nation, and you do not need to memorise Wikipedia. If a figure is genuinely obscure, it is completely fair to ask the interviewer. The only real risk is being clueless about the basics, because that reads as a gap in general education rather than a gap in case technique. Stay observant, read a bit of business news, and this takes care of itself.
Common Mistakes
Stopping at the number.
The most common soft fail. You do the maths, recite the figure, and go quiet, leaving the interviewer to supply the meaning. Always close with a one-sentence read of the result.
False precision.
Carrying 337.2 million through the maths in your head. Round to 340 million and move faster with fewer errors. The small rounding difference won’t make a huge difference in the final number.
Not segmenting where it matters, or segmenting where it does not.
If splitting by age or geography changes the answer, do it. If it does not, do not clutter the structure to look clever.
Skipping the sanity check.
If your method says 500 million cars are sold in the US each year, that is more than one per person per year (incl. children), which cannot be right. Catching that in the room is a strong signal.
Panicking on a fact you do not know.
If you blank on an industry or a figure, do not blush and apologise. Stay calm, offer what you do know, and ask a smart, specific question. Handling a knowledge gap with composure is itself a skill the job demands.
How to Practise (In the Right Proportion)
Do a handful of standalone market sizings first, enough to get comfortable with the five steps and to feel the maths under a little pressure. Practise them out loud, talking an imaginary interviewer through your structure. In the actual interview you would also walk the interviewer through your logic. This allows the interviewer to intervene and assist you and it also helps you to practice explaining your logic. You don’t want to fail an interview because your explanations are clumsy.
Then stop drilling them in isolation and fold the skill into full case practice, where it actually lives. Every time a case needs a number estimated, you get another rep, in context, alongside structuring, data reading, and communication. Learn your handful of key facts cold. That is a far better use of your prep hours than a hundredth golf-ball question.
The Bottom Line
Market sizing is a real skill, and you should be able to do a rough one cleanly: clarify the number, break it into drivers, plug in the few facts you must know, estimate the rest, round hard, and finish with a "so what." But keep it in proportion. At MBB it is rarely a standalone question. It shows up inside normal cases, so the best way to get good at it is to practise full cases, not to grind guesstimates in a vacuum.
